Working Principles

LV51132T-TLM-E operates based on a voltage regulation mechanism. It compares the output voltage with a reference voltage and adjusts the internal circuitry to maintain a stable output voltage, regardless of variations in the input voltage or load conditions. This ensures that the connected electronic devices receive a consistent and regulated power supply.
